CHAPTER 1: INTRODUCTION

1.1 Historical Background

Ms. L's Beauty Lounge originally caters to semi-

permanent makeup and procedures, proper skin care, nail arts

and spa, facial treatment such as beauty slimming regimen,

glutha drip, and glutathione injections, until it fully

supplies health and beauty supplement products for proper

well-being and quality of life. Our first beauty clinic began

on January 2020, located at Treasury St. North Fairview Quezon

City with its extension of branches the following months in

General T. De Leon in Valenzuela City, Tandang Sora,

Novaliches and Lagro in Quezon City and Sampaloc Manila

respectively.

It then expanded after a year to other provinces mainly

in Pozurrubio Pangasinan and Dumalinao Zamboanga Del Sur.

2.2.1 System Outline

Admin

I. Opening of the project appointed by the client.

• Open the administration panel.

• To access the admin panel and go to the dashboard,

log in to the admin account.

II. Checking the appointment of the client

• Check the client's appointment details for the

service they want to avail, as well as the date and

hour of their scheduled appointment.

• The scheduled appointment will automatically send a

Gmail message to the client informing them of the

reservation.

III. Doing the project stated by the client.

• Completing the client-specified need.

• When the client visits the Clinic. The clinic will

prepare the necessary equipment and provide the

services that the client requires.

IV. Settlement of the accomplished appointment.

15
• Modifying the website system's assigned service and

turning in the pending appointment as completed.

V. Summary contract report.

• Gives you a complete list of how many appointments

you've had based on their state. You may see the

total number of appointments that have been canceled,

refused, deleted, no-show, completed, and pending at

the company.

Client

I. Opening the browser to visit the page.

• A web browser is a software program that lets you see

and interact with websites. You can use popular web

browsers include Microsoft Edge, Internet Explorer,

Google Chrome, Mozilla Firefox, and Apple Safari.

• You can now insert the website's URL to continue

exploring the offers on the website.

II. Browsing the services offers in the website.

• After you've entered the URL. You will now proceed

to the website and look at the services that may be

of interest to you.

16
• Give customers a place to see what services are

available any time day or night, discover more about

your products and services. Whether the clients can

arrange an appointment at what time and day.

III. Things to contacts the admin in the site.

• To contact the site's administrator, go to the

contact page and write them a note expressing your

issue. You can reach out to them through their

Facebook page or their website. The message will be

sent to their Gmail account automatically.

IV. Register an account to set an appointment.

• Setting up an appointment requires an account. To

create an account, visit the registration page and

fill out the required information.

V. Setting appointment schedule.

• All you have to do to make an appointment is specify

the type of service you want and a day and time that

is available for that service.

17
VI. Receiving validation from the page.

• Following your appointment, the website will email

your appointment details to you by Google mail. It

verifies that your appointment was successfully

scheduled.

3.3.3 Alternative No. 3: Centralized Set-up

The third alternative is centralized set-up of

appointment and administration system of the M’s L’s Beauty

Lounge where there is an interconnection between main office

and other site and it is connected through a central server

that handles the data of the whole system.

For this alternative, we offer a (1) server computer and

another computer for the main

Office. Just like the other proposed systems, the admin

will have their position as admin branch user name with their

corresponding password. These accounts will determine the

access level of information that a particular user can do the

commands assign to them.

Here are the advantages of a centralized set-up:

1. Data Integrity - The single most significant advantage of

centralizing an association's data management is data

integrity. One of the fundamental principles of database

design is that no redundancy is permitted. That is, no data

should be duplicated within the database. Each member has one

primary record with primary contact information in a

centralized database.

52
2. Broad Marketing Information and History - It is much easier

to create reports that highlight the wide range of activities

that your members are involved in now that all of the

information is centralized.

3. Integration of Data – Data and records are simple to

integrate because they are centralized in a database.

4. Training is made easier for the employees engaged. -

Another benefit of centralized systems is that they shorten

the learning curve for users. If all processes are kept in

the same database, users only need to understand one system.

53

Old way

The setting of an appointment in the old style is

explained using Layered Architectural Pattern. Since the

beginning of the business, the typical method of scheduling

an appointment at the clinic has been through the clinic's

Facebook page. Clients must chat or connect with the page's

admin to check the available time and date, and then wait for
78
the admin's answer and confirmation before scheduling an

appointment for that day.

Confirmation of booking sent


in G-MAIL

Automatic available time and


date

Setting an appointment using


Website

Authentication (OTP) sending


in GMAIL using MySQL

Create a website using:

Sublime Text and XAMPP


Control Panel

79
New way

We will design a system that is really beneficial to the

business through our proposed project. We'll start with

Sublime Text that contains a custom HTML and CSS engine for

displaying stylized content in editor panes and XAMMP control

panel server to test pages as a software tool because it's

more familiar and one of the best and most popular for

building websites in the world. Once the system is built,

we'll use MYSQL to provide authentication or OTP as a security

feature for both the admin panel and the clients. After a

client logs in or registers, and the admin logs in to the

admin panel, this authentication works. If the system is

properly implemented, everything will be simple for the

beneficiary and client since they will be able to schedule an

appointment via the website to see prices and choose whatever

services they want, the time and date will automatically

appear if they are available, and the confirmation will be

sent to their G-MAIL including the information and booking

number.

Design

Design proposal arrived at from the analysis of our

collected data. Guidelines and principles help in the

development of initial design such as:

• Simplicity - Simplicity is the best way to go when

considering the user experience and the usability of the

website.

• Navigation - Navigation is the way finding system used

on websites where visitors interact and find what they

are looking for. Website navigation is key to retaining

visitors. If the websites navigation is confusing

visitors will give up and find what they need elsewhere.

Keeping navigation simple, intuitive and consistent on

every page is key.

• Content - An effective web design has both great design

and great content. Using compelling language great

82
content can attract and influence visitors by converting

them into customers.

• Visual Hierarchy - Visual hierarchy is the arrangement

of elements is order of importance. This is done either

by size, color, imagery, contrast, typographically,

whitespace, texture and style. One of the most important

functions of visual hierarchy is to establish a focal

point; this shows visitors where the most important

information is.
